bit-o-kick empanada

prep time
25 Min
cook time
15 Min
method
---
yield
10 if you use can of 10 biscuits
Ingredients
- 1 pound lean ground beef or ground turkey
- 1/2 cup onions, chopped
- 1/2 cup red and green bell peppers, chopped
- 1 tablespoon jalapenos, chopped **optional, depending on spiciness you desire
- 1/3-1/2 cup bbq sauce, i like a sweet and spicy, amt depends on how saucy you like it
- 1 can 10 refrigerator biscuits - or homemade
- 4 ounces (1 cup) shredded pepper jack cheese
- DIPPING SAUCE
- 1/2 cup sour cream or ranch dressing, if desired
How To Make bit-o-kick empanada
-
Step 1Preheat oven to 375
-
Step 2Saute onions, peppers and meat in skillet until cooked, stirring frequently, then drain.
-
Step 3Add barbecue sauce. Mix well. Remove from heat.
-
Step 4Roll biscuits into 6" rounds (divide dough and roll smaller for appetizer size)
-
Step 5Spoon meat mixture evenly onto 1/2 of round. Top with sprinkle of grated cheese.
-
Step 6Fold biscuit over filling and press edges to seal.
-
Step 7Place on ungreased baking sheet pan.
-
Step 8Bake 12-17 minutes or until golden brown.
-
Step 9Serve with dipping sauce, if desired. For main course, serve with a mexican rice or mexican salad, or both.
